Top Rank now has a September 22nd ESPN date for two of their top young fighters. In the main event, WBO featherweight titleholder Oscar Valdez will defend against Filipino Genesis Servania while Gilberto Ramirez will defend his WBO super middleweight belt against Jesse Hart in the co-feature. The co-main event here is the much better fight.

26 year old Oscar Valdez (22-0, 19 KOs) is being pushed hard as a star by Top Rank. It is easy to see why too as he is an exciting, talented young fighter. Yet, they keep matching him fairly soft where where he should be in his career.  Genesis Servania (29-0, 12 KOs), 25, is a largely unknown quantity coming out of the Philippines. I don’t have him anywhere near my featherweight top 25 despite his gaudy record whereas I have Valdez seventh in a very good division.

If it weren’t for Top Rank’s commitment to pushing Valdez as a star, Gilberto Ramirez’s (35-0, 24 KOs) defense against Jesse Hart (22-0, 18 KOs) would have the main event here on merit. In an admittedly weaker division, I have the 26 year old Ramirez ranked second and 28 year old Hart sixteenth. Ramirez will still be heavily favored here, however. Hopefully he brings a little more excitement here too as his last few fights have been viewed as dull, which is partly why he isn’t the pushed fighter here.

Also tentatively scheduled is a stay busy fight for Puerto Rican prospect Felix Verdejo. His first world title shot just fell through on him and he needs a fight now. Heavily promoted Irish prospect Michael Conlan is also expected to appear here. Neither of those names are confirmed as of yet, however.

This will be Top Rank’s fourth card using ESPN as their main outlet. I expect, like the others, that it will begin at 10 PM Eastern. It is unclear if either Verdejo or Conlan would be aired, but if they are on the card I imagine they will at least be on the WatchESPN app stream. The fights will take place in Tucscon, Arizon.
